finally...

Its always amazed me that there are so few good books on something so many people fear...Ms. Esposito refrains from the simplistic how-to Toastmaster(r) approach that just doesn't work for many people. This is a book that goes to the core of self-esteem issues that underlie speaking fear for some of us.

Ms. Esposito shares her own doubts and experiences and explains the underlying issues very well. It is personably written and sincere in a refreshing way that many self-help books are not.
